## Artifact Signing — Orders Soft-Delete Migration

Quick note for the weekly sync: the soft-delete rollout for the Tindlemark orders table ships as a signed migration bundle, same as app releases. The bundle includes the `deleted_at` column migration, the view rewrite, and the purge cron config. Don't apply unsigned copies from someone's laptop, even in staging — we've been burned before. Verification happens automatically in the pipeline using the signing key below.

signing key of bagap-tafof = bky19_Msm1wVvo99ibd2q3qJ7

# Build Provenance: Incremental Rebuilds on Mosswire

Quick primer: Mosswire only rebuilds pages whose content hash changed, so "why didn't my page update?" usually means the source hash matched. Every incremental run writes a provenance record — which inputs, which template version, which cache entries it reused. If output looks stale, don't nuke the cache first; check the provenance log. Each record is keyed by the token that appears below.

build token for fafof-tageg: htk21_f30a3062ec5a0972b3bbf

FINANCE REVIEW SUMMARY — PILOT CHURN

Churn in the Larkspur pilot exceeded forecast, concentrated among small accounts onboarded in the first wave. Revenue impact is modest; acquisition spend on the cohort is written off. Retention fixes ship next cycle. Margin on remaining pilot accounts holds above plan. The board should read the confidential note below before the pilot go/no-go decision.

board note of kawig-tahog: Ulairax Works is in early talks to buy Noriusix Works for about $31.4 million. The Pelmir launch date is April 2, and nothing goes to the press before then.